Non-Surgical Facial Rejuvenation Options in Turkey
Not every patient wants surgery. Turkey offers a wide variety of non-surgical facial rejuvenation treatments that are both affordable and effective.
Popular choices include dermal fillers, botulinum toxin injections, mesotherapy, and chemical peels. Each treatment focuses on smoothing lines, restoring volume, or brightening skin tone.
Costs are significantly lower than in Western Europe or North America, while quality remains high.
Surgical Approaches to Facial Rejuvenation
For patients seeking long-lasting change, surgical options are widely available. Facelifts, brow lifts, and eyelid surgery remain highly popular.
These procedures reshape and reposition tissues, tackling sagging and deep wrinkles. Turkey’s surgeons are renowned for creating natural results rather than overdone appearances.
Many clinics combine surgery with advanced aftercare programmes, ensuring smoother recovery experiences for international patients.
Costs of Non-Surgical Facial Rejuvenation in Turkey
Costs vary depending on clinic and treatment. On average:
- Dermal fillers: £150–£300 per syringe.
- Botulinum toxin injections: £120–£250 per area.
- Mesotherapy: £100–£200 per session.
- Chemical peels: £80–£200 per treatment.
Compared with UK or US prices, these represent savings of 50–70%. Patients often choose multiple treatments, creating personalised plans that remain affordable.
Costs of Surgical Facial Rejuvenation in Turkey
Surgical costs also remain highly competitive. Average prices in 2025 are:
- Facelift: £3,000–£5,000.
- Brow lift: £1,800–£3,000.
- Eyelid surgery: £1,500–£2,500.
In the USA or UK, these procedures often cost double. Turkey’s value comes not only from lower costs but also from package deals. Which frequently include accommodation, transfers, and follow-up care.
